These activities are free of charge and available when our galleries are open. They are geared toward children 5 and up and their adult companions, as well as the young at heart if not in age! Toys and books are present for children of all ages to enjoy.
THE READING LIBRARY
The Reading Library hosts a curated collection of books for young readers to enjoy while spending time in the Discovery Zone. The collection encourages readers to explore art and community and was made possible by the Medicine Hat Library's generous support.
GLASS FACTORY
Come and visit the Altaglass display in the museum! Then head to the Discovery Zone for a hands-on activity where you can explore the unique qualities of glass and design your own vase. Learn about where colour in glass comes from and see if you can spot the piece of uranium glassware in the museum.
